Position: Registered Nurse (RN) FT Days

Park Avenue Center is looking for an RN to work within a supportive and nurturing environment. The RN is responsible for providing medical services and support to clients through group facilitation, individual client sessions, consultation, staffing, care coordination, and medication observation.

Park Avenue Center (PAC) provides culturally‑specific chemical dependency care in the heart of Minneapolis. A top‑rated employer, PAC seeks to empower people to improve their lives and to be a place where employees want to work.

Essential Functions
  • Facilitate gender‑specific experiential, and education groups and lectures within scope of practice
  • Conduct individual client sessions as requested
  • Provide health consultation services to clients and clinical staff within scope of practice
  • Participate in weekly multidisciplinary staffing meetings
  • Complete accurate, detailed, and timely documentation in clients’ electronic medical record
  • Provide care coordination of services between clients and on‑site medical clinic
  • Provide support to medication observation team, ensuring clients receive and take medications as prescribed
